Cecelia M Koenig

Cecelia M. Koenig, 49, of Oneonta, formerly of Delhi, passed away on November 14, 2021 at Bassett Medical Center, Cooperstown. Born on November 12, 1972 in Queens, NY, Cecelia was the daughter of the late Herman J. and Marianne (Jacoby) Koenig. Cecelia was a graduate of Delaware Academy in Delhi and attended The Art Institute of Pittsburgh pursuing a degree in Music Video Business. For several years she traveled the country working at county fairs and carnivals for Gillette Shows. Later she settled back in the area and for the last several years she has been living in the Oneonta Area. Besides her parents, Cecelia was predeceased by her sister: Linda Louise Koenig. She is survived by her brother: Alfred Koenig of Holland Patent, NY along with several aunts, uncles and cousins. Friends and relatives are invited to call on the family from 12:00 pm to 2:30 pm on Sunday, November 28, 2021 at the Hall & Peet Funeral Home, 134 Main Street, Delhi, where a memorial service will follow. All are invited to a reception to follow at the Delhi Fire Hall. Burial will be held in the spring at Ouleout Valley Cemetery, Franklin.
